The ROAS Trap: Why It Fails at Scale
You see a 5x ROAS on your top ad set and you scale it. The spend goes up, the revenue looks good, and your bank account gets emptier. That is the ROAS deception in full effect. ROAS (Return on Ad Spend) ignores every variable cost after the sale. It cannot distinguish between a $100 product with 20% margin and a $50 product with 60% margin. Consider a 5x ROAS on the first: $500 revenue from $100 ad spend. With product cost at 80% ($400), profit is $0. You break even. A 3x ROAS on the second product with 50% margin: $150 revenue from $50 ad, costs $75, profit $25. The lower ROAS is more profitable. Most brands do not see this because their dashboard shows ROAS alone. They push budget into campaigns that look like winners but quietly erode gross margin. The real trap is that scaling toward a target ROAS often forces you into higher ad costs and lower margin products. Contribution margin is the revenue left after subtracting all variable costs associated with delivering that product or service. It is not profit yet (fixed costs still need to come out), but it is the closest look at what each additional sale actually contributes to covering overhead. The definition is simple: Contribution Margin = Revenue minus Variable Costs (COGS, shipping, fulfillment, payment processing fees, returns and chargebacks, sales commissions, and any per unit packaging). For ad purposes, we treat ad spend separately because we want to measure the return on that spend against the contribution margin. The contribution margin ratio (CM ratio) is (Price minus Variable Costs) divided by Price. A product that sells for $100 with $60 in variable costs has a CM ratio of 0.40 or 40%. That means for every revenue dollar, $0.40 is available to cover ad spend and fixed costs. When you shift your focus to contribution margin, you stop asking "How much revenue does this ad generate?" and start asking "How much real profit does this ad generate per dollar spent?" You already have the data. It just sits in different systems. Your Shopify or WooCommerce backend has product cost data (COGS). Your payment processor (Stripe, PayPal) has transaction fees. Your shipping app has fulfillment costs. Your ad platform has conversion revenue. To calculate contribution margin at the campaign level, you need to join these datasets. The simplest method: export order level data with product SKUs and map them to your cost database. Use a tool like Google Sheets or Looker Studio to compute CM per order: (Revenue minus Variable Costs). Then aggregate by campaign or ad set. If you have consistent AOV and product mix per campaign, you can use a blended CM ratio. But do not use a blended AOV across campaigns unless every campaign sells exactly the same product mix. If Campaign A sells high margin items and Campaign B sells low margin items, a blended CM ratio will mislead you. The key formula for ad scaling: CMROAS = Total Contribution Margin divided by Ad Spend. A CMROAS of 2.0 means for every ad dollar, you contribute $2 of margin before fixed costs. This is your true efficiency number. For single product stores, this is straightforward. For multi product stores, you need SKU level tracking or at least campaign level product tags. Several apps now push product cost data into ad events via custom parameters. Shopify's native integration with Meta and Google allows passing product value minus cost as a custom conversion. Once you have CMROAS for every campaign, you can set rules based on profit, not vanity revenue. A minimum acceptable CMROAS is your floor. If your target net profit margin (after fixed costs) is 15%, and your fixed costs are 10% of revenue, then you need your CM to be at least 25% of revenue to cover everything. That translates to a minimum CMROAS of 1.25 if you want to break even. But you likely want to profit, so set a threshold of 2.0 or higher. With CMROAS in your data layer, automate scaling decisions. Use ad platform rules or scripts that pause ad sets when CMROAS drops below your threshold. For example, in Meta Ads, create a custom conversion for "Contribution Margin" and set a rule: if metric (custom conversion value) divided by spend falls below 2.0 for three consecutive days, pause the ad set. Do not scale based on ROAS alone. Instead, scale campaigns with the highest contribution margin per impression. A campaign with a 3.0 CMROAS and unlimited scale potential is worth more than a campaign with a 5.0 ROAS but 1.5 CMROAS. The latter is losing money on every additional dollar you put in. The real lever is scale only to the point where marginal CMROAS stays above your floor. As you increase spend, costs rise and product mix may shift. To make CMROAS real time, feed cost data into your ad platform via offline event sets or custom conversions. Both Meta and Google allow you to upload or stream conversion events with custom value fields. You can pass "contribution margin" as the conversion value instead of revenue. That way your ad platform optimizes for profit. Steps for Meta: 1. Set up a custom conversion that uses the "purchase" event. 2. Modify your server side or client side event to include a parameter like `value` set to contribution margin (revenue minus variable costs). 3. Use that custom conversion as your primary optimization goal. Steps for Google Ads: 1. In Google Ads, use offline conversion import. Send a file with `conversion_value` set to contribution margin. 2. Alternatively, use the Google Ads API to upload conversions with custom value. Common pitfalls are expensive. The first is ignoring fixed costs. Contribution margin excludes overhead, so you must build a buffer into your minimum CMROAS. A CMROAS of 1.0 means you break even on variable costs plus ad spend but still owe rent and salaries. Add at least 20% to your floor for fixed costs. The second pitfall is using a blended AOV across campaigns. If your ad sets sell different products with different margins, calculate CM per ad set. A campaign that sells a $20 item with 50% margin is not the same as one selling two items at $40 each with 30% margin. Track actual product mix. Tools like Triple Whale, Northbeam, or even a simple Shopify flow can help. The third pitfall is recency. Variable costs change. A DTC brand we audited ran two campaigns. Campaign A had a 5.2x ROAS. Campaign B had a 3.1x ROAS. The founder was about to kill Campaign B and triple down on A. Campaign A sold a low margin supplement (COGS 60%, shipping 15%, fees 5%, returns 8%). Actual contribution margin after variables was 12%. Revenue from Campaign A was $5,200 on $1,000 ad spend. Contribution margin generated from that revenue: $5,200 * 0.12 = $624. Ad spend $1,000. Net contribution after ads: negative $376. Campaign B sold a high margin software subscription (COGS 10%, transaction fee 3%, support cost per subscriber $5 on a $47 monthly subscription). Contribution margin was roughly 80% per sale. Revenue $3,100 on $1,000 ad spend. Contribution margin from revenue: $2,480. After ad spend: $1,480 positive. The 5x ROAS campaign was bleeding money. The 3x ROAS campaign was the real winner. Stop optimizing for a number that can lie. ROAS is still a useful directional signal, but it should never be the primary metric for scaling decisions. Contribution margin forces you to understand unit economics at the campaign level, where the real profit or loss lives. Set up your tracking to capture variable costs per order. Push that data into your ad platforms. Build automated rules around CMROAS thresholds. The result is a scaling machine that grows profitably even as costs rise. What is the difference between ROAS and CMROAS? +
ROAS is revenue divided by ad spend. CMROAS is contribution margin (revenue minus all variable costs) divided by ad spend. CMROAS accounts for the true profit per sale, while ROAS ignores product costs, shipping, fees, and returns.
How do I calculate contribution margin for a campaign with multiple products? +
You need to know the product mix per campaign. Export order level data with SKUs, map each SKU to its cost, compute contribution margin per order, then aggregate by campaign. Do not use a blended AOV across campaigns that sell different margin products.
Can I optimize Meta Ads directly for contribution margin? +
Yes. Set up a custom conversion where the value parameter is set to contribution margin (revenue minus variable costs) instead of revenue. Then optimize that custom conversion. This tells the algorithm to find customers who generate high profit, not just high revenue.
